Output 6198f04eb6acfad89566283938699bf2431e5744db501162642a408e8c0f50ba:0

value
19958660
script pubkey
OP_0 OP_PUSHBYTES_20 cdcc139d8c5457bc0d810330226ee8cdc7786181
address
bc1qehxp88vv23tmcrvpqvczymhgehrhscvpd0qg3y
transaction
6198f04eb6acfad89566283938699bf2431e5744db501162642a408e8c0f50ba
spent
true